Over the past 20 years, the Nasdaq (NASDAQ:NDAQ) has delivered an impressive average annual return of 11.65%, outperforming the broader market by 2.47%. If an investor had purchased $1000 worth of Nasdaq stock two decades ago, it would now be valued at approximately $8,969.45. This remarkable growth underscores the impact of compounded returns on investment. Currently, Nasdaq boasts a market capitalization of $51.48 billion.
